Pair of Chinese Terracotta Urns / Vessels

About the Item

Pair of urn shapped terracotta pots or vessels wiht glazed decorations, China, 1930s. Provincial rustic handmade terracotta wine jars or preserving pots. The taller one is covered by glazed ceramic in cream color from the medium part to the top. It has abstract decorations in brown color. The other one has an eye-catching misshapen design featuring an amorphus terracotta vessel covered by cream color glaze and oriental decorations in brown color. Both show terrific aged patina. Use them as decorative vessels to add a natural accent in any Contemporary, Rustic, Natural or Wabi-sabi decoration. They would be a nice addition as a part of a traditional pottery collection. Measures: The tall one: 23 cm height x 23 cm diameter The amorphus one: 20 cm height x 21 cm diameter.

  • Monumental Chinese Terracotta Vessel, c. 1800
    Located in Chicago, IL
    Made of unglazed terracotta this Chinese storage jar bears the marks of its creation in the smoky clouds that coat its exterior. The vessel was likely pit fired, a process that dates back thousands of years. Essentially a baking technique, clay objects were put in a pit, covered with combustibles and burned.
